I want to put new headers on my 69 Z28.  Any suggestions to which brand and style I should purchase?  Also should I go to an exhaust shop to have the hearers back built?
Title: Re: 69 Z28 exhaust
Post by: Jerry@CHP on November 27, 2008, 03:00:00 PM
Hooker and Stahl are some of the best.  Not the cheapest but good products are not cheap.  Get tuned headers, all tubes are the same length.  Can probably get Hookers through Jegs or Summit, 1 3/4" is a good tube size.  I would also consider step headers.
